What happened?
Mohamed Bulbul, a Guardian reporter, was arrested along with his colleagues while dining out in Mogadishu. They were beaten and detained by Somali police for covering the case of a woman allegedly tortured in prison. This is more than just an isolated incident; it's a systematic suppression of press freedom.
Critics argue that journalists sometimes overstep boundaries, especially when reporting on sensitive issues like national security or internal affairs. They contend that actions taken by authorities are justified to maintain order and protect citizens from harm.
The risk is that this incident could escalate into a broader crackdown on media freedom in Somalia.
